#17f666 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#17f666 is composed of 9% red, 96.5% green and 40%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 58.5%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 141.3 degrees, a saturation of 92.5% and a lightness of 52.7%. #17f666 color hex could be obtained by blending #2effcc with #00ed00. Closest websafe color is: #00ff66.

#17f666 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#17f666 has RGB values of R:23, G:246, B:102 and CMYK values of C:0.91, M:0, Y:0.59,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 1570406.

Shades and Tints of #17f666
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010d05 is the darkest color, while #fafffb is the lightest one.

Tones of #17f666
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#868786 is the less saturated color, while #17f666 is the most saturated one.
